Why a Foldable Sofa Bed Makes Sense for Modern Living
Small spaces demand smart furniture. A foldable sofa bed combines a comfortable couch with a sleeping surface, making it ideal for apartments, home offices, or guest rooms. Unlike traditional sofa beds that are bulky, modern foldable designs are lightweight and easy to store. They allow you to transform a room in seconds without sacrificing style. Key Features to Look for in a Foldable Sofa Bed
When shopping for a foldable sofa bed, focus on three main areas: frame construction, mattress quality, and ease of conversion. A sturdy metal or hardwood frame ensures longevity, while a high-density foam mattress provides comfort for overnight guests. Look for models with a simple unfolding mechanism—ideally one that doesn’t require removing cushions. Also, consider the weight capacity and whether the cover is removable for cleaning.
- Frame: Steel or hardwood for stability.
- Mattress: At least 4 inches thick; memory foam preferred.
- Mechanism: Smooth, one-hand operation.
- Cover: Machine-washable fabric like linen or microfiber.
Space and Size Considerations
Measure your room before purchasing. A foldable sofa bed typically ranges from 70 to 85 inches in length when opened. Ensure there’s enough clearance for the bed to fully extend. For a home office, consider a compact two-seater that folds into a twin bed. Comfort and Support: Mattress Matters
The mattress is the heart of any foldable sofa bed. Avoid thin, springy mattresses that sag. Look for high-resilience foam or a combination of foam and innerspring coils. A good mattress should support the spine evenly. If possible, test the bed in-store or read reviews about firmness. Some foldable sofa beds come with a reversible mattress—firm on one side for sitting, softer on the other for sleeping. This dual-purpose design adds versatility.
Style and Aesthetics: Blending with Your Decor
Your foldable sofa bed should complement your existing decor. Neutral colors like gray, beige, or navy are versatile and hide stains well. Consider the fabric: velvet adds elegance but requires more care; linen is breathable and casual. Modern designs often feature clean lines and tapered legs, fitting into contemporary or minimalist interiors. Remember, the sofa bed will be a focal point, so choose a style you love.
Durability and Maintenance Tips
To extend the life of your foldable sofa bed, follow manufacturer care instructions. Rotate the mattress regularly to prevent uneven wear. Vacuum the fabric weekly and spot-clean spills immediately. For metal frames, check screws and bolts every few months and tighten as needed. If the cover is removable, wash it on a gentle cycle. Investing in a mattress protector can also safeguard against dust and stains.
Budget and Value: What to Expect
Prices for foldable sofa beds vary widely. Entry-level models start around $200, but they may lack comfort and durability. Mid-range options ($400-$800) typically offer better materials and construction. Premium models can exceed $1,000 but come with advanced features like memory foam and hardwood frames. Determine your budget based on frequency of use: occasional guests may be fine with a mid-range bed, while daily use warrants a higher investment.

Frequently asked questions
What is the difference between a foldable sofa bed and a futon?
A foldable sofa bed typically has a dedicated mattress that folds inside the frame, while a futon uses a single thick cushion that serves as both seat and bed. Foldable sofa beds often offer better support and easier conversion.
How much weight can a foldable sofa bed support?
Most foldable sofa beds support up to 250-300 pounds. Always check the manufacturer’s specifications. Heavy-duty models can support up to 500 pounds.
Can I use a foldable sofa bed every night?
Yes, if the mattress is high-quality (at least 4 inches of memory foam or hybrid). For daily use, choose a model with a reinforced frame and a thick mattress to ensure comfort and durability.
Are foldable sofa beds comfortable for sitting?
Yes, modern designs prioritize seating comfort with supportive cushions and ergonomic backrests. Look for models with a seat depth of 20-22 inches and a firmness that suits your preference.
